P. B. Bosma is a scholar working on Global and Planetary Change, Biomedical Engineering and Astronomy and Astrophysics. According to data from OpenAlex, P. B. Bosma has authored 6 papers receiving a total of 413 indexed citations (citations by other indexed papers that have themselves been cited), including 2 papers in Global and Planetary Change, 2 papers in Biomedical Engineering and 1 paper in Astronomy and Astrophysics. Recurrent topics in P. B. Bosma's work include Atmospheric aerosols and clouds (2 papers), Optical Polarization and Ellipsometry (2 papers) and Optical and Acousto-Optic Technologies (1 paper). P. B. Bosma is often cited by papers focused on Atmospheric aerosols and clouds (2 papers), Optical Polarization and Ellipsometry (2 papers) and Optical and Acousto-Optic Technologies (1 paper). P. B. Bosma collaborates with scholars based in . P. B. Bosma's co-authors include J. W. Hovenier and J. F. de Haan and has published in prestigious journals such as Data Archiving and Networked Services (DANS) and A&A.

All Works

6 of 6 papers shown
1.
Bosma, P. B.. (1993). Anisotropic light scattering in a spherical shell. 276(1). 303–308. 1 indexed citations
2.
Bosma, P. B., et al.. (1989). A simple method for calculating the H-matrix for molecular scattering. 226(1). 347–356. 7 indexed citations
3.
Bosma, P. B., et al.. (1988). Interpretation of the zodiacal light in terms of a finite dust cloud. 201(2). 373–378. 3 indexed citations
4.
Haan, J. F. de, P. B. Bosma, & J. W. Hovenier. (1987). The adding method for multiple scattering calculations of polarized light. 183(2). 371–391. 391 indexed citations
5.
Bosma, P. B., et al.. (1983). Efficient methods to calculate Chandrasekhar's H-functions. A&A. 126(2). 283–292. 10 indexed citations
6.
Bosma, P. B.. (1975). STATE OF IONIZATION IN NOVA SHELLS .3. NEW EXPLANATION FOR LIGHT CURVE OF DQ-HERCULIS-1934. Data Archiving and Networked Services (DANS). 40. 185–189. 1 indexed citations
